LOSS OF USE, +** DATA, OR PROFITS; OR BUSINESS INTERRUPTION) HOWEVER CAUSED AND ON ANY +** THEORY OF LIABILITY, WHETHER IN CONTRACT, STRICT LIABILITY, OR TORT +** (INCLUDING NEGLIGENCE OR OTHERWISE) ARISING IN ANY WAY OUT OF THE USE +** OF THIS SOFTWARE, EVEN IF ADVISED OF THE POSSIBILITY OF SUCH DAMAGE." +** +** $QT_END_LICENSE$ +** +****************************************************************************/ + +/* + treemodel.cpp + + Provides a simple tree model to show how to create and use hierarchical + models. +*/ + +#include + +#include "treeitem.h" +#include "treemodel.h" + +TreeModel::TreeModel(const QStringList &strings, QObject *parent) + : QAbstractItemModel(parent) +{ + QList rootData; + rootData << "Title" << "Summary"; + rootItem = new TreeItem(rootData); + setupModelData(strings, rootItem); +} + +TreeModel::~TreeModel() +{ + delete rootItem; +} + +int TreeModel::columnCount(const QModelIndex &parent) const +{ + if (parent.isValid()) + return static_cast(parent.internalPointer())->columnCount(); + else + return rootItem->columnCount(); +} + +QVariant TreeModel::data(const QModelIndex &index, int role) const +{ + if (!index.isValid()) + return QVariant(); + + if (role != Qt::DisplayRole) + return QVariant(); + + TreeItem *item = static_cast(index.internalPointer()); + + return item->data(index.column()); +} + +Qt::ItemFlags TreeModel::flags(const QModelIndex &index) const +{ + if (!index.isValid()) + return Qt::ItemIsEnabled; + + return Qt::ItemIsEnabled | Qt::ItemIsSelectable; +} + +QVariant TreeModel::headerData(int section, Qt::Orientation orientation, + int role) const +{ + if (orientation == Qt::Horizontal && role == Qt::DisplayRole) + return rootItem->data(section); + + return QVariant(); +} + +QModelIndex TreeModel::index(int row, int column, const QModelIndex &parent) + const +{ + TreeItem *parentItem; + + if (!parent.isValid()) + parentItem = rootItem; + else + parentItem = static_cast(parent.internalPointer()); + + TreeItem *childItem = parentItem->child(row); + if (childItem) + return createIndex(row, column, childItem); + else + return QModelIndex(); +} + +bool TreeModel::insertRows(int position, int rows, const QModelIndex &parent) +{ + TreeItem *parentItem; + + if (!parent.isValid()) + parentItem = rootItem; + else + parentItem = static_cast(parent.internalPointer()); + + if (position < 0 || position > parentItem->childCount()) + return false; + + QList blankList; + for (int column = 0; column < columnCount(); ++column) + blankList << QVariant(""); + + beginInsertRows(parent, position, position + rows - 1); + + for (int row = 0; row < rows; ++row) { + TreeItem *newItem = new TreeItem(blankList, parentItem); + if (!parentItem->insertChild(position, newItem)) + break; + } + + endInsertRows(); + return true; +} + +QModelIndex TreeModel::parent(const QModelIndex &index) const +{ + if (!index.isValid()) + return QModelIndex(); + + TreeItem *childItem = static_cast(index.internalPointer()); + TreeItem *parentItem = childItem->parent(); + + if (parentItem == rootItem) + return QModelIndex(); + + return createIndex(parentItem->row(), 0, parentItem); +} + +bool TreeModel::removeRows(int position, int rows, const QModelIndex &parent) +{ + TreeItem *parentItem; + + if (!parent.isValid()) + parentItem = rootItem; + else + parentItem = static_cast(parent.internalPointer()); + + if (position < 0 || position > parentItem->childCount()) + return false; + + beginRemoveRows(parent, position, position + rows - 1); + + for (int row = 0; row < rows; ++row) { + if (!parentItem->removeChild(position)) + break; + } + + endRemoveRows(); + return true; +} + +int TreeModel::rowCount(const QModelIndex &parent) const +{ + TreeItem *parentItem; + + if (!parent.isValid()) + parentItem = rootItem; + else + parentItem = static_cast(parent.internalPointer()); + + return parentItem->childCount(); +} + +bool TreeModel::setData(const QModelIndex &index, + const QVariant &value, int role) +{ + if (!index.isValid() || role != Qt::EditRole) + return false; + + TreeItem *item = static_cast(index.internalPointer()); + + if (item->setData(index.column(), value)) + emit dataChanged(index, index); + else + return false; + + return true; +} + +void TreeModel::setupModelData(const QStringList &lines, TreeItem *parent) +{ + QList parents; + QList indentations; + parents << parent; + indentations << 0; + + int number = 0; + + while (number < lines.count()) { + int position = 0; + while (position < lines[number].length()) { + if (lines[number].mid(position, 1) != " ") + break; + position++; + } + + QString lineData = lines[number].mid(position).trimmed(); + + if (!lineData.isEmpty()) { + // Read the column data from the rest of the line. + QStringList columnStrings = lineData.split("\t", QString::SkipEmptyParts); + QList columnData; + for (int column = 0; column < columnStrings.count(); ++column) + columnData << columnStrings[column]; + + if (position > indentations.last()) { + // The last child of the current parent is now the new parent + // unless the current parent has no children. + + if (parents.last()->childCount() > 0) { + parents << parents.last()->child(parents.last()->childCount()-1); + indentations << position; + } + } else { + while (position < indentations.last() && parents.count() > 0) { + parents.pop_back(); + indentations.pop_back(); + } + } + + // Append a new item to the current parent's list of children. + parents.last()->appendChild(new TreeItem(columnData, parents.last())); + } + + number++; + } +} -- cgit v1.2.3
